Navarro, Peltier Deliver The Shots In 5-2 Cards Win
April 18, 2021 | Baseball
YPSILANTI, Michigan - Ball State found the clutch hits Sunday afternoon in its 5-2 win over Eastern Michigan. Down 1-0 for several innings, a 2-run single by Noah Navarro and a home run by Ryan Peltier gave the Cards control of the series finale. BSU (21-11) is now tied for first in the league with a 12-4 record.
Navarro went 4-for-4 on the day and stole a base. Adam Tellier had two hits and scored twice.
PIVOTAL PLAYS: With Eastern Michigan holding onto a 1-0 lead, EMU committed an error and walked a batter. Tellier got an infield single, then Navarro hit the go-ahead single on the first pitch to give Ball State a 2-1 lead. Ross Messina added a sac fly moments later and then Peltier delivered a solo shot to make it 4-1. Peltier, who is batting .353 in conference play, said he was looking for one spot on the first pitch. "I got a fastball I could put a good swing on and let if fly," Peltier said.
O'DONNELL RULES: Trennor O'Donnell got the start and turned in his best outing as a Cardinal. The 6-7 righty pitched into the 6th inning and got the win while allowing just one unearned run. Sam Klein relieved O'Donnell with the bases loaded in the 6th and got out of the jam in a game-changing moment.
RUNNER ON 3RD, DO THE JOB: Messina had two sac flies, hitting the ball in the air with a runner on 3rd base. He leads the team with four sac flies on the year and has a team-best 27 RBIs.
BIG PICTURE UPDATE: Sunday's win and a Central Michigan loss to Kent State puts CMU and BSU atop the standings at 12-4. Miami's series with Bowling Green wasn't played so Miami remains one game back.
UP NEXT: The Cardinals return home next weekend to host Northern Illinois. NIU is 6-10 and currently 9th in the conference standings. There is no general admission to next weekend's games. Fans can follow @ballstatebb on Twitter or watch online.
